CompTIA A+ Essentials 220-701 and A+ Practical Application 220-702 CompTIA CAQC Approved 

ExamForce completed its recent roll-out of CompTIA Approved Quality Content with the announcement that its CramMaster for both CompTIA A+ exams have passed review and are now listed on the CompTIA website. CompTIA A+ certification validates foundation-level knowledge and skills necessary for a career in PC support. It is the starting point for a career. The international, vendor-neutral certification proves competence in areas such as installation, preventative maintenance, networking, security and troubleshooting. CompTIA Security+ SY0-301 CramMaster Receives CAQC 

The CompTIA Security+ exam - It's a cornerstone for entry level computer security jobs, and one you need if you are working for the government or military or a civilian contractor working for the government or military. In the Department of Defense’s 8570.1 Directive’s vernacular, it is one of the approved certifications for the IAT Level II designation. Security+ is super hot these days, and for good reason. The internet is the great enabler, which means that criminals are more often looking for ways to steal your money (or for bigger fish, go after the financial institutions that are holding and using your money) in semi-anonymity. ExamForce Releases Microsoft Windows Small Business Server 2008 CramMaster 

Largo, FL- February 3, 2011- ExamForce, a Division of LearnForce Partners, is excited to announce the release of Microsoft 70-653 TS: Windows Small Business Server 2008, Configuring CramMaster. This CramMaster title was created to prepare individuals for the Microsoft 70-653 exam.

Passing Exam 70-653 counts as credit toward achieving the 70-653: TS: Windows Small Business Server 2008, Configuration certification. The certification is for those individuals who work in or consult with small businesses using Windows Small Business Server (SBS) 2008. This certification is also for individuals working in the IT industry and particularly in the area of Small Business Servers.
